4 Use the [1 ] (REC) buttons to enter recording standby. The [PLAY/PAUSE] button in the display flashes. Recordable time NOTE You can use the metronome (page 38) while recording; however, the metronome sound will not be recorded. 5 Start recording by using the [3 ] (PLAY/PAUSE) buttons, then start your performance. The elapsed recording time is shown in the display while recording. Elapsed recording time 6 5 NOTICE Do not attempt to disconnect the USB flash drive or turn the power off during recording. Doing so may corrupt the USB flash drive data or the recording data. 4 6 After you finish your performance, use the [2 ] (STOP) buttons to stop recording. Recorded data is automatically saved to the USB flash drive as a file with the name automatically set. 7 Use the [3 ] (PLAY/PAUSE) buttons to play back the recorded performance. To see the file of the recorded performance in the File Selection display, press the [H] (FILES) button. NOTE The recording operation continues, even if you close the USB AUDIO PLAYER display by pushing the [EXIT] button. Press the [USB AUDIO PLAYER] button to call up the USB AUDIO PLAYER display again, then stop the recording by pressing the [2 ] (STOP) button. NOTE Keep in mind that if you make a mistake in your performance, you cannot correct it by overwriting an existing file. Delete the recorded file on the File Selection display, then record your performance again. USB Audio Player/Recorder - Playing Back and Recording Audio Files - PSR-A3000 Owner's Manual 75
